List of representatives of fauna and flora of Ukraine protected according to the Resolution #6 of the Bern Convention on the Conservation of European Wildlife and Natural Habitats (Bern Convention)

checklist
The checklist consists of species of flora and fauna of Ukraine protected according to the Resolution #6 of the Bern Convention on the Conservation of European Wildlife and Natural Habitats (Bern Convention), 1979. In Ukraine this convention was signed on August 17th, 1998, ratified on January 5th, 1999 with subsequent entry into force on May 1st, 1999.
